Cooking Instructions
- 1
preheat oven to 180°F celsius. lighlty grease a baking sheet
- 2
sift cake flour, baking powder and salt into a large bowl. lightly rub margarine in with your fingertips until it resembles coarse breadcrumbs. stir in the sugar.
- 3
combine the milk and two beaten eggs in a separate bowl. gradually stir it into the flour mixture with a blunt table knife. add enough liquid (milk) to make a soft but not sticky dough. the dough should stick together and pull away from the sides of the bowl, leaving them clean.
- 4
turn the dough onto a floured surface and knead for about 3 minutesor until it forms a ball. with lightly floured fingers, press or roll the dough until it is 3 cm thick.
- 5
cut out the scones with a 5 cm diameter cookie cutter.nput the scones on the baking sheet. brush each scone with extra beateb egg
- 6
bake in the oven for 12-15 minutes
